I’m new to MainType and am finding it very useful, but I’ve come across one particular issue with the program which is causing me problems. I have red-green color vision deficiency (deuteranopia), the most common form of color blindness, and it’s making it very difficult for me to distinguish between some of the round color-coded “Font State” icons in the font list. In particular, I almost can’t tell the difference between the green circles (indicating an installed font) and red circles (indicating fonts loaded by an external application):
An easy, colorblindness-friendly fix to this in future editions might be to use different shapes for the Font State icons in addition to colors. We colorblind folks have no problem distinguishing between a circle and a square, after all! It would definitely make using the font list easier for folks like me.
